Across TCGA patient cohorts, TOP3BP1 RNA expression is significantly associated with the go_rna of many other GO terms, with 6,286 significant associations in total. STAD shows the largest number of these associations.

The most reproducible TOP3BP1-associated GO terms across cancer lineages are Macromolecule methylation, Negative regulation of DNA-templated transcription, elongation, and Positive regulation of double-strand break repair. Each is linked with TOP3BP1 in more than 18 cancer types. Because this analysis shows association rather than direction, both TOP3BP1-to-partner and partner-to-TOP3BP1 results are reported.
